Taboola is a leading pay-per-click (PPC) software designed to enhance online advertising and content discovery. This platform enables businesses to promote their content across a vast network of publisher sites, driving targeted traffic and increasing brand visibility. Taboola's algorithm analyzes user behavior to deliver personalized recommendations, ensuring that ads reach the right audience at ... Read more about Taboola

Outbrain is a versatile content discovery platform that enhances online engagement for businesses. With its user-friendly interface, Outbrain amplifies content reach by placing recommended articles and videos on various websites, attracting a broader audience. The platform's algorithm intelligently suggests relevant content to users, improving the overall browsing experience. Outbrain supports con... Read more about Outbrain
